Foreplay


Our annual philanthropy event is Evans Scholar Foreplay - a miniature golf tournament. Scholars pair up in groups of two or three to create an 18-hole miniature golf course. Each group is responsible for constructing one hole with any theme or design of their choice using everyday items.


Holes in the past have ranged from classical mini golf style holes to holes with upside-down ramps and jumps.


Participants are treated a round of exciting and fun miniature golf, and then served food and drinks on the house porch. Foreplay is usually held in late October or early November, and in recent years all proceeds go to the Autism Society of Illinois.
